Image-based cell-size estimation for baculovirus quantification
Tõnis Laasfeld1, Sergei Kopanchuk1, Ago Rinken1
1University of Tartu, Institute of Chemistry, Tartu, Estonia.
Abstract:
Measurement of virus concentration is essential for effective virus-based transfection technologies. Here, we describe a user-friendly, image-based cell-size estimation (ICSE) assay for baculovirus quantification that relies on automated determination of cell diameters from bright-field microscopy images. In the ICSE assay, microplate-based imaging systems and our custom ICSE-Tools software enable measurement of cell morphological parameters over time. Results from the ICSE assay were in agreement with virus concentration measurements obtained using the traditional plaque assay as well as the Coulter principle-based cell-size measurement assay. ICSE-Tools is designed for data organization and image analysis from microplate-based imaging systems, and is freely available at www.gpcr.ut.ee/software.html.
